Can I donate my kidney?

Published by

One of my very close relatives who is suffering from Kidney Failure is in dire need of a kidney. I want to know if I can donate one of my kidneys. Kindly let me know if I can survive on just one kidney.

Ikechukwu (by SMS)

 

As long your kidney is found to be compatible with that of your relative and you are in very sound health, you can donate your kidney. It has been established that healthy human beings can do very well with one healthy kidney.
